#
13249:a2753984d2c1 |
|
05-Jul-2017 |
stefank |
8183552: Move align functions to align.hpp Reviewed-by: stuefe, pliden
|
#
13244:ebbb31f0437e |
|
13-Apr-2017 |
stefank |
8178500: Replace usages of round_to and round_down with align_up and align_down Reviewed-by: rehn, tschatzl
|
#
13221:8da47deb4602 |
|
27-Jun-2017 |
neliasso |
8164888: Intrinsify fused mac operations on SPARC Summary: Such speed, much wow Reviewed-by: kvn Contributed-by: phedlin@oracle.com
|
#
13085:f7c1cff88526 |
|
11-May-2017 |
mgerdin |
8180181: Get rid of FAST_DISPATCH from interpreter Reviewed-by: coleenp, tschatzl
|
#
13005:d73a8d6f9bc1 |
|
12-Apr-2017 |
gtriantafill |
8150388: Remove SPARC 32-bit support Reviewed-by: hseigel, coleenp, dholmes, kvn
|
#
12993:a8503d22944f |
|
06-Apr-2017 |
jwilhelm |
Merge
|
#
12962:9f51134c94ed |
|
16-Mar-2017 |
jwilhelm |
Merge
|
#
12951:316b82947d14 |
|
14-Mar-2017 |
coleenp |
Merge
|
#
12918:acf30d622c2a |
|
28-Feb-2017 |
cjplummer |
8172020: Internal Error (cpu/arm/vm/frame_arm.cpp:571): assert(obj == __null || Universe::heap()->is_in(obj)) failed: sanity check # Summary: do check_and_handle_earlyret() on method return Reviewed-by: sspitsyn, aph, adinn, simonis
|
#
12887:dedf248e8e3e |
|
13-Feb-2017 |
mockner |
8169206: TemplateInterpreter::_continuation_entry is never referenced Summary: TemplateInterpreter::_continuation_entry has been removed. Reviewed-by: coleenp, dholmes, fparain
|
#
12721:b163435e40b3 |
|
22-Mar-2017 |
mgerdin |
8176100: [REDO][REDO] G1 Needs pre barrier on dereference of weak JNI handles Reviewed-by: kbarrett, coleenp, tschatzl
|
#
12682:18607b3adc85 |
|
02-Mar-2017 |
jwilhelm |
8176054: [BACKOUT][REDO] G1 Needs pre barrier on dereference of weak JNI handles Reviewed-by: kbarrett, mgerdin
|
#
12677:30befb9c6655 |
|
17-Feb-2017 |
mgerdin |
8175085: [REDO] G1 Needs pre barrier on dereference of weak JNI handles Reviewed-by: kbarrett, dcubed, tschatzl
|
#
12654:ee34d6aabf5f |
|
16-Feb-2017 |
dcubed |
8175086: [BACKOUT] fix for JDK-8166188 Reviewed-by: kbarrett, jwilhelm, dcubed
|
#
12649:3bc68ff68250 |
|
15-Feb-2017 |
kbarrett |
8166188: G1 Needs pre barrier on dereference of weak JNI handles Summary: Add low tag to jweaks and G1 barrier for jweak loads. Reviewed-by: mgerdin, mdoerr, pliden, dlong, dcubed, coleenp, aph, tschatzl Contributed-by: kim.barrett@oracle.com, martin.doerr@sap.com, volker.simonis@sap.com
|
#
12189:eba50697795d |
|
18-Oct-2016 |
never |
8166972: [JVMCI] reduce size of interpreter when JVMCI is enabled Reviewed-by: kvn, twisti
|
#
11993:4e4dcd18c567 |
|
13-Sep-2016 |
dsimms |
8164086: Checked JNI pending exception check should be cleared when returning to Java frame Summary: Transitions to Java clear the pending pointer Reviewed-by: dholmes, neliasso, coleenp
|
#
11680:c8f294158cfc |
|
27-Jun-2016 |
dpochepk |
8132318: -XX:TraceJumps is broken on Sparc Reviewed-by: kvn, thartmann
|
#
11486:3950d1713ffa |
|
13-Jun-2016 |
goetz |
8159335: Fix problems with stack overflow handling. Reviewed-by: dlong, coleenp, mdoerr
|
#
11187:5bd9548140be |
|
06-May-2016 |
vlivanov |
Merge
|
#
11183:b25d174d30f4 |
|
04-May-2016 |
kvn |
8155162: java.util.zip.CRC32C Interpreter/C1 intrinsics support on SPARC Reviewed-by: kvn Contributed-by: ahmed.khawaja@oracle.com
|
#
11020:c0ea2e3ebe83 |
|
25-Apr-2016 |
coleenp |
8154580: Save mirror in interpreter frame to enable cleanups of CLDClosure Summary: GC walks the mirror using OopClosure rather than using CLDClosure in oops_interpreted_do() Reviewed-by: dlong, twisti, stefank
|
#
10840:83ba28fb4429 |
|
08-Apr-2016 |
fparain |
8146093: [sparc only] compiler/interpreter/7116216/StackOverflow.java Program terminates with signal 11, Segmentation fault. in __1cLRegisterMap2t6MpnKJavaThread_b_v_ () Reviewed-by: dcubed, coleenp
|
#
10666:8c1631a0157b |
|
18-Mar-2016 |
coleenp |
8152065: TraceBytecodes breaks the interpreter expression stack Summary: Move trace_bytecode to InterpreterRuntime and make trace_bytecode an IRT_LEAF so that safepoints are not allowed. Reviewed-by: jiangli, dholmes, dcubed
|
#
9934:fd5d53ecf040 |
|
12-Jan-2016 |
coleenp |
8146410: Interpreter functions are declared and defined in the wrong files Summary: Moved functions to the correct files. Reviewed-by: goetz, aph, twisti, mockner
|
#
9880:d321ba06d890 |
|
22-Dec-2015 |
coleenp |
8074457: Remove the non-Zero CPP Interpreter Summary: Remove cppInterpreter assembly files and reorganize InterpreterGenerator includes Reviewed-by: goetz, bdelsart
|
#
9867:3125c4a60cc9 |
|
20-Dec-2015 |
goetz |
8139864: Improve handling of stack protection zones. Reviewed-by: stuefe, coleenp, fparain
|
#
9669:fa6c3293817f |
|
05-Dec-2015 |
coleenp |
8144534: Refactor templateInterpreter and templateInterpreterGenerator functions Summary: merged templateInterpreter_x86_32/64 into templateInterpreterGenerator_x86.cpp (some 32/64 functions remain for the hand coded crc functions). Reviewed-by: goetz, jrose, twisti
|